SIG Combibloc Group AG (SIGN) -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ency
Based on the latest financial reports, SIG Combibloc Group AG (SIGN) has a cash flow conversion efficiency ratio of 0.009x as of June 2025. Cash flow conversion efficiency measures how effectively a company's net assets (equity) generate operating cash flow. It is calculated by dividing operating cash flow (CHF25.80 Million ≈ $32.62 Million USD) by net assets (CHF2.80 Billion ≈ $3.54 Billion USD). A higher ratio indicates that the company is more efficient at using its equity to generate cash flow from its core operations.

About SIG Combibloc Group AG
SIG Group AG provides aseptic carton packaging systems and solutions for beverage and liquid food products. The company provides aseptic carton filling lines, aseptic carton sleeves and closures, bag-in-box, and spouted pouch, as well as spare parts, maintenance, digital, add-on, training, and other services.
